Bestival Announces Friday Headliner

The Bestival team are extremely excited to announce yet another exclusive for 2018! Diplo and Mark Ronson’s brand-new project Silk City is our exclusive Friday night headliner at this year’s midsummer show on the Lulworth Estate. 

Rob da Bank says: “We don’t like doing the same thing as other festivals here at Bestival HQ… so for our Friday night headliner we’ve booked something you’ll never have seen in Europe or probably the world. Two of the best party-starting DJs with a new stage show packed with surprises back to back… ladies and gents, boys and girls, please welcome Diplo and Mark Ronson aka Silk City to the stage! 

They’re long-time friends of Bestival, so we are ecstatic Diplo and Mark Ronson have chosen our 15th anniversary celebrations to make their European debut as Silk City with a UK festival exclusive set. And if there’s one thing you can guarantee, it’s that this pair know how to rock a party.  Two of music’s greatest names together on the Castle stage, with you, us and some big, big tunes, it’s already got legendary written all over it.

Destined to be monumental, do not miss your first ever chance to catch Silk City as they join fellow exclusive headlinersLondon Grammar and Jorja Smith, plus MIA’s only confirmed UK headline festival appearance and an ever-eclectic line-up featuring Grace Jones, Plan B, Chaka Khan, First Aid Kit, Mura Masa, Rudimental (DJ Set), Hot Chip (DJ Set) and many, many more.
